>>>>>>> One thing I noticed is that while Snowflake lets you define PRIMARY
>>>>>>> KEY on the TABLE in a Semantic View, it does not enforce the Primary Key
>>>>>>> constraint. This could potentially lead to incorrect metric calculations in
>>>>>>> the Semantic View. Hopefully Snowflake fixes this soon......

>>>>>>>> Snowflake now supports querying from Semantic Views.
>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>> -- Let's create a Semantic View
>>>>>>>> CREATE OR REPLACE SEMANTIC VIEW tpch_analysis_semantic_view
>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>> TABLES (
>>>>>>>> customer AS SNOWFLAKE_SAMPLE_DATA.TPCH_SF1.CUSTOMER PRIMARY KEY
>>>>>>>> (c_custkey)
>>>>>>>> , orders AS SNOWFLAKE_SAMPLE_DATA.TPCH_SF1.ORDERS
>>>>>>>> )
>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>> RELATIONSHIPS (
>>>>>>>> orders (o_custkey) REFERENCES customer
>>>>>>>> )
>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>> DIMENSIONS (
>>>>>>>> customer.customer_name AS c_name
>>>>>>>> , customer.customer_market_segment AS c_mktsegment
>>>>>>>> )
>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>> METRICS (
>>>>>>>> customer.customer_count AS COUNT(c_custkey)
>>>>>>>> , orders.order_count AS COUNT(o_orderkey)
>>>>>>>> , orders.order_average_value AS AVG(orders.o_totalprice)
>>>>>>>> , orders.order_total_value AS SUM(orders.o_totalprice)
>>>>>>>> , orders.first_order_date as min(orders.o_orderdate)
>>>>>>>> , orders.latest_order_date as max(orders.o_orderdate)
>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>> )
>>>>>>>> ;
>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>> -- Now query the semantic view
>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>> SELECT * FROM SEMANTIC_VIEW(
>>>>>>>> tpch_analysis_semantic_view
>>>>>>>> DIMENSIONS customer.customer_market_segment
>>>>>>>> METRICS orders.order_count
>>>>>>>> , orders.order_average_value
>>>>>>>> , orders.order_total_value
>>>>>>>> , orders.first_order_date
>>>>>>>> , orders.latest_order_date
>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>>
>>>>>>>> );
